E-Claire  [author] 26 Dec, 2018 @ 12:51pm 
@YeeNilley: That's because, for technical reasons, the terrain under bridges and boardwalks is not the base vanilla terrain. (That's why boardwalks and bridges will support construction the underlying terrain might not, and why movement speeds on bridges and boardwalks are often faster than on the underlying terrain.) So yes, you can build floors or carpets under boardwalks, even when you couldn't have built them on the terrain that existed without the boardwalk. But nonetheless, floors or carpets are still built *under* structures, and that can't be altered.

E-Claire  [author] 26 Dec, 2018 @ 9:22am 
@YeeNilley: I'm not quite sure what you're referring to when you say you like the ability to build floors on boardwalks, because you *can't* build floors on boardwalks. It's never been possible. Boardwalks and bridges in this mod are structures, which will always display above floors, carpets or other terrain. What you're describing -- being able to build carpets but not see them -- isn't a bug, but rather, is exactly the behavior you *should* be seeing, as what you're actually doing is building carpets *under* the boardwalks. There's nothing to be "fixed."

E-Claire  [author] 19 Nov, 2018 @ 3:46pm 
@Snowmech: Sadly, it's not even just a question of whether I'd "like" to do it; it simply wouldn't be possible. Floor graphics are single large images; think of each tile of a floor as showing a "piece" of the overall graphic image. That's great for creating large floors that don't have obvious repeating patterns, but it makes it impossible for floors to have edges that differ from the base design. The mod's bridges, on the other hand, are buildings that utilize the same sort of graphic "atlas" that walls use, which is why they do have defined edges, and why those edges change when the structure of the bridge is changed. (The difference in how the graphics work was actually a significant factor in why I decided to create the bridges as buildings rather than as floors in the first place.) So there's really no way that a floor graphic could be made to duplicate the look of the bridges.
